In today's digital age, web applications have become an indispensable part of our lives, transforming the way we interact, conduct business, and access information. However, the increasing reliance on web applications has also introduced a plethora of security risks, making it essential for developers to prioritize security and develop robust, resilient applications. A Professional Certificate in Web Application Development and Security is designed to equip developers with the knowledge, skills, and expertise required to craft secure, scalable, and efficient web applications. In this blog post, we will delve into the practical applications and real-world case studies of this certificate, exploring how it can help developers fortify the digital landscape.
Section 1: Building Secure Foundations - The Importance of Secure Coding Practices
One of the primary focuses of the Professional Certificate in Web Application Development and Security is secure coding practices. By learning how to write secure code, developers can prevent common web application vulnerabilities such as S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F). For instance, a case study by OWASP (Open Web Application Security Project) revealed that a popular e-commerce website was vulnerable to SQL injection attacks due to insecure coding practices. By implementing secure coding practices, developers can prevent such attacks and protect sensitive user data. This highlights the importance of secure coding practices in web application development and the need for developers to prioritize security from the outset.
Section 2: Real-World Case Studies - Success Stories of Secure Web Application Development
Several organizations have successfully implemented secure web application development practices, resulting in significant improvements in security and reduced risk. For example, a leading financial institution implemented a secure web application development framework, which resulted in a 90% reduction in security vulnerabilities. Another case study by a renowned healthcare organization demonstrated how secure web application development practices helped prevent a major data breach, protecting sensitive patient information. These real-world case studies demonstrate the effectiveness of secure web application development practices and the importance of prioritizing security in web application development.
Section 3: Practical Applications - Integrating Security into the Development Lifecycle
The Professional Certificate in Web Application Development and Security emphasizes the importance of integrating security into the development lifecycle. By doing so, developers can identify and address security vulnerabilities early on, reducing the risk of security breaches and minimizing the impact of potential attacks. For instance, a popular DevOps tool, Jenkins, can be integrated with security testing tools to automate security testing and identify vulnerabilities early in the development cycle. Additionally, techniques such as continuous integration and continuous deployment (CI/CD) can be used to ensure that security is integrated into the development lifecycle, resulting in more secure and resilient web applications.
Section 4: Future-Proofing Web Applications - Emerging Trends and Technologies
The web application development landscape is constantly evolving, with emerging trends and technologies such as artificial intelligence (AI), machine learning (ML), and cloud computing. The Professional Certificate in Web Application Development and Security prepares developers to future-proof web applications by providing them with the knowledge and skills required to adapt to these emerging trends and technologies. For example, a case study by a leading cloud computing provider demonstrated how AI-powered security tools can be used to detect and prevent security threats in cloud-based web applications. By staying ahead of the curve and embracing emerging trends and technologies, developers can ensure that their web applications remain secure, scalable, and efficient.
In conclusion, the Professional Certificate in Web Application Development and Security is a comprehensive program designed to equip developers with the knowledge, skills, and expertise required to craft secure, scalable, and efficient web applications. By focusing on practical applications and real-world case studies, developers can gain a deeper understanding of the importance of security in web application development and learn how to integrate security into the development lifecycle. As the digital landscape continues to evolve, it is essential for developers to prioritize security and stay ahead of the curve, ensuring that web applications remain secure